Understanding Mobility ScootersWhat is a Mobility Scooter?
A mobility scooter is a motorized car created to assist individuals with mobility difficulties. These scooters are equipped with a seat, a steering mechanism, and a battery-powered motor. They are particularly helpful for individuals who have trouble walking long distances or meaning extended durations.
Kinds Of Mobility ScootersThree-Wheel Scooters: These are more maneuverable and ideal for indoor usage. They are typically lighter and much easier to transfer.Four-Wheel Scooters: These provide much better stability and are ideal for outdoor usage, particularly on uneven surfaces.Travel Scooters: Designed for mobility, these scooters can be dismantled for easy transport and storage.Durable Scooters: Built to support users with higher weight capacities, these scooters are robust and long lasting.Aspects to Consider When Choosing a Mobility Scooter1. Are mobility scooters covered by insurance coverage?Answer: Some insurance coverage plans, including Medicare, may cover mobility scooters under particular conditions. It's vital to examine with your insurance coverage service provider to understand the protection and any associated costs.2. How do I maintain a [mobility scooter Shops Near me](https://www.codyhale.top/health/cruising-in-style-the-ultimate-guide-to-choosing-the-perfect-mobility-scooters-near-me-for-you/) scooter?Answer: Regular maintenance is vital for the longevity of your scooter. This consists of:Battery Maintenance: Keep the battery charged and clean the terminals.Tire Pressure: Check and change tire pressure frequently.Cleaning up: Wipe down the scooter to keep it tidy and complimentary from debris.Lubrication: Lubricate moving parts as advised by the manufacturer.3. Can I utilize a mobility scooter indoors and outdoors?Answer: Yes, many mobility scooters are developed for both indoor and outdoor use. Nevertheless, three-wheel scooters are usually more appropriate for indoor usage due to their smaller size and much better maneuverability, while four-wheel scooters are much better for outdoor use due to their stability and toughness.4. What is the optimum weight capacity for a mobility scooter?Response: The optimum weight capability for a mobility scooter can vary, but heavy-duty designs can support as much as 500 pounds or more. It's important to choose a scooter that can easily support your weight.5. How do I transfer a mobility scooter?Answer: Some mobility scooters are created to be dismantled for easier transport. You can also think about purchasing a scooter lift or ramp for your lorry. Furthermore, some manufacturers use specialized transport choices for their scooters.
